Purpose: XLCS type cyclone sand removal machine is used in cyclone sand tanks and is an advanced equipment with good sand settling and washing effects.
Construction and working principle:
The XLCS cyclone sand removal machine consists of an impeller, a transmission shaft, a motor, a reducer, and a sand suction system. Due to the upward inclination of the impeller blade, the sewage in the pool undergoes a spiral motion during rotation. In addition, due to the tangential entry of sewage, a vortex flow consistent with the rotation direction of the impeller is generated, resulting in the formation of a vortex flow state in the sewage in the pool. Under appropriate blade inclination and linear velocity conditions, the sand particles in the sewage will be washed away and still maintain optimal settling effect, while the organic matter and heavy substances originally attached to the sand particles will flow out of the cyclone pool together with the sewage. In addition, due to the rotation of the impeller, the sensitivity of the swirl pool to flow state changes caused by changes in the inflow rate is reduced, ensuring the stability of the sedimentation tank and the low organic content of the sand output.
